My understanding of the 1xx status handling was not correct, I created a new patch only for the 204 bug: http://home.apache.org/~elukey/httpd-trunk-core-http_204_nocontent.patch This should avoid returning a C-L header (set by ap_content_length_filter or a CGI backend) and any message-body for HTTP 204 responses.
